(Irfan Khan / Los Angeles Times) How concerned should California be about the new, potentially more contagious variant of the coronavirus discovered here? The variant caused deep concerns in Europe after it was discovered in England just before Christmas. The first reported U.S. case of COVID-19 caused by the variant was detected in Colorado. Although the development is cause for concern, some say it s not necessarily cause for alarm.

Variant is no surprise Experts, including Dr. Anthony Fauci, say the variant is no surprise, but they also say the new strain could change the way the virus behaves. “I don’t think that Californians should feel that this is something odd,” Fauci said. “This is something that’s expected.” Mutations in the coronavirus are not unanticipated, he said, considering that “the more you replicate, the more you mutate. So, when you have a lot of virus that’s circulating in the community, it means it’s infecting a lot of people; it’s replicating a lot.” The “overwhelming majority of mutations are irrelevant,” he continued, but “every once in a while, you get a mutation that does impact a function of the virus.”
